Abstract

The utility model relates to a kind of movable types to deposit Liang Tai, including level-one cushion cap and two second level cushion caps, the level-one cushion cap is equipped at least one sliding slot, two second level cushion caps are socketed in the sliding slot and slide in the sliding slot, and the distance between two described second level cushion caps change with the sliding between any second level cushion cap and the sliding slot.Second level cushion cap spacing can be adjusted by sliding slot to meet the storage of the precast beam of different type different size model by providing, it is flexible that movable type deposits Liang Tai entirety pedestal, using more flexible convenient, it can reuse, breakage replacement low efficiency, construction production installation effectiveness is high, economical, material resources waste is few, while conveniently detecting to the pre-buried support of beam body.

Description

A kind of movable type deposits Liang Tai
Technical field
The utility model relates to a kind of movable types to deposit Liang Tai, belong to high speed railway prefabricating beam storage field.
Background technique
Depositing beam pedestal during the storage of high speed railway prefabricating beam generally uses Reinforced Concrete Materials to pour with level-one cushion cap Build up an entirety, although the globality safety for depositing beam pedestal is relatively good, high speed railway prefabricating beam have variety classes and Different size model, globality deposit beam pedestal and lack flexible applicability.Globality big, type of depositing beam pedestal input quantity simultaneously It is more, it cannot reuse, low efficiency is replaced in breakage, and construction production installation effectiveness is low, and uneconomical, serious wait of material resources waste lacks Point.

Embodiment 1
A kind of movable type deposits Liang Tai, including level-one cushion cap 1 and two second level cushion caps 2, and the level-one cushion cap 1 is equipped at least One sliding slot 3, two second level cushion caps 2 are socketed in the sliding slot 3 and slide in the sliding slot, two second levels The distance between cushion cap 2 changes with the sliding between any second level cushion cap 2 and the sliding slot 3.
As the further scheme of the present embodiment, the sliding slot 3 is one, and two second level cushion caps 2 are socketed in described It is slided in sliding slot 3 and in the sliding slot 3, two second level cushion caps 2 are slided along 3 length direction of sliding slot, the cunning The length direction of slot 3 is consistent with the length direction of the level-one cushion cap 1.
It further include tubular pole 4 as the further scheme of the present embodiment, 1 bottom of level-one cushion cap is equipped with hole 6, the pipe Stake 4 is in contact by the hole 6 and the level-one cushion cap 1.
As the further scheme of the present embodiment, the tubular pole 4 is PHC tubular pole, and the diameter of the PHC tubular pole is 500mm.
As the further scheme of the present embodiment, the second level cushion cap 2 is provided with a horizontal through hole 5.
As the further scheme of the present embodiment, the sliding slot 3 is having a size of 1790mm × 840mm × 50mm, the second level Cushion cap 2 is having a size of 800mm × 800mm × 750mm.
As the further scheme of the present embodiment, the level-one cushion cap 1 and the second level cushion cap 2 are by armored concrete system At.
The course of work of above-described embodiment are as follows: the placement position for confirming precast beam, at the both ends point of precast beam placement position Not An Zhuan one deposit Liang Tai, after confirming the placement position for depositing Liang Tai, drive piles, 10 diameter 500mmPHC tubular poles led to It crosses piling machine strong rammer and enters underground, there are one section of tubular poles more than ground, build up using reinforced high-strength concrete is cast-in-place on tubular pole Mass raft foundation basis simultaneously reserves sliding slot on raft plate, and the length of sliding slot is reserved according to the width of precast beam, to form one Grade cushion cap, is put into cunning at two second level cushion caps, and after second level cushion cap makes a call to 1 through-hole using reinforced high-strength concreting later In slot.When both ends of two second level cushion caps in sliding slot, double track precast beam is put into after depositing on Liang Tai, four second level cushion caps difference Corner location in double track precast beam bottom completes the storage of double track precast beam;If you need to store single track precast beam, the one of through-hole A mouth penetrates iron chains by through-hole, is pierced by another hole, draws the both ends of iron chains, second level cushion cap is moved to certain position, So that second level cushion cap is in contact with the position at four angles in single track precast beam bottom, complete after depositing the bottom Liang Tai and second level raft contact At the storage of single track precast beam, if subsequent need to store double-rail beam, second level cushion cap is drawn on the outside of to sliding slot towards level-one cushion cap Both ends.
